Firestone Complete Auto Care
1501 Mission St
San Francisco, CA 94103 415-614-4236
San Francisco, CA 94103 415-614-4236
Ratings
Consumer Ratings for Firestone Complete Auto Care — 9 Ratings
Percent of customers who rated service "superior" for:
Advice on choice and use of products
Staff attitudes/atmosphere
Reliability (standing behind products, delivering on time, etc.)
Overall quality
Consumer Comments for Firestone Complete Auto Care
May 18, 2024
May 17, 2024
Mar 30, 2021
...and 6 more consumer comments for Firestone Complete Auto Care